David Peter Ryan (born 5 January 1957) is an English former football goalkeeper who played one league game for Port Vale in 1976, on loan from Manchester United. He later played non-league football for Southport, Northwich Victoria, Chorley and Hyde United.
Playing career
Ryan started his career with Manchester United. Whilst with the "Red Devils" he was sent on loan to Port Vale in January 1976, as cover for John Connaughton. He made his debut in a 2–1 defeat by Swindon Town at the County Ground on 17 January, but returned to Old Trafford later that month. Ryan was never handed his debut by Tommy Docherty, and later left United to play for non-league sides Southport, Northwich Victoria, Chorley and Hyde United. He later did charity work on behalf of Manchester United.
